среда, 24 декабря 2014 г.

MySQL binary (blob) to integer

Жесть, еле нашел как можно преобразовать binary в integer

Алгоритм такой:

  1. Преобразовать в hex (16-тиричный формат)
  2. Сменить базу, т.е. преобразовать из 16-тиричного в 10-тиричное число
  3. Сконвертировать.

cast(conv(hex(BINARYDATA),16,10) as unsigned integer)
Отправить комментарий